Browserose MCP
MCP Tool for Agents to control the Google Chrome browser.
Browserose MCP is an MCP (Model Context Protocol) server that lets AI agents and IDEs control Google Chrome via Playwright, with full iframe support: snapshot and interact inside iframes (e.g. ALM SCORM players, embedded apps).
The toolset is sufficient for full end-to-end automation. You can complete entire flows—login, multi-step navigation, nested iframes, quizzes, and course completion—without manual steps or switching tabs. Use navigation, locators, frame selectors, coordinate fallbacks, and diagnostics as needed.

Environment variables
PLAYWRIGHT_MCP_HEADLESS— set to1ortrueto run the browser headless (default: headed so you see the window).PLAYWRIGHT_MCP_USE_CHROMIUM— set to1ortrueto use Playwright's Chromium instead of system Chrome.PLAYWRIGHT_MCP_VIEWPORT_MAXIMIZED— window opens maximized by default. Set to0orfalseto use a fixed size (see width/height below).PLAYWRIGHT_MCP_VIEWPORT_WIDTH— viewport width in pixels (default:1280). Used only when maximized is off.PLAYWRIGHT_MCP_VIEWPORT_HEIGHT— viewport height in pixels (default:800). Used only when maximized is off.
Examples: To use a fixed size instead of maximized, set PLAYWRIGHT_MCP_VIEWPORT_MAXIMIZED=0 and optionally PLAYWRIGHT_MCP_VIEWPORT_WIDTH=1920, PLAYWRIGHT_MCP_VIEWPORT_HEIGHT=1080.
Popup handler
When a link or button opens a new tab (e.g. Go to activity on IBM SkillsBuild opens the SCORM player in a new window), the MCP automatically attaches to that new tab. The browser context listens for the page event; when a new page is created, the internal page reference is updated so that all subsequent tool calls (navigate, click, snapshot, frame_probe, etc.) run in the new tab, not the original one. You do not need to switch tabs manually or use a separate “switch to tab” tool: click Go to activity, wait for the player to load, then continue with the same tools—they will already target the player tab. Implementation: in src/browser.ts, context.on("page", (newPage) => { page = newPage; }) runs on every new page (popup or target=_blank). Restart the MCP server (or Cursor) after pulling changes so the handler is active.

Snapshot and ref-based interaction
These tools use an accessibility/DOM snapshot to get refs (e.g. s1e2). You then pass that ref to click, type, hover, or select. Best when the page (or iframe) is same-origin and has a normal DOM.

Locator-based interaction (no snapshot)
These tools use Playwright locators (role+name, text, or css) and do not require a snapshot. They work in cross-origin iframes and are the main escape hatch when refs aren't available or snapshot is empty.

Customizing by situation: Use nth when multiple elements match (e.g. 4th button named "SUBMIT"). Use enabledOnly to click the first enabled match when the DOM has several disabled copies. Use scopeCss to restrict the search to a container (e.g. .quiz-card, [role="dialog"]) so you don't match the same text or role in the sidebar or another panel.
Coordinate-based interaction (escape hatch)
When snapshot and locators both fail (e.g. canvas, custom-rendered UI, or wrong frame depth), use coordinates relative to a frame.

Diagnostics (finding the right frame / layer)
When a frame shows no buttons or empty text in the snapshot, the real UI is often in a child iframe, canvas, or shadow DOM. These tools help you find it.

Use cases in practice
Normal web automation (main page)
Usebrowser_snapshot(orbrowser_snapshot_framewith no/minimal nesting) to get refs, thenbrowser_click,browser_type,browser_hover,browser_select_optionwith those refs. Optionalbrowser_screenshotfor verification.Login flows
Often on the main page:browser_type_locatorandbrowser_click_locatorwithrole/nameortext(e.g. email → Continue → password → Log in). No snapshot required.Single iframe, same-origin
browser_snapshot_framewithframeSelector: "iframe#id"→ get refs →browser_click/browser_typewith the sameframeSelector.Cross-origin or "empty" iframe
Snapshot may be empty or refs may not work. Use locators:browser_list_clickableswithframeSelectorto see what's there, thenbrowser_click_locatorandbrowser_type_locatorwith the sameframeSelectorand role/text/css.ALM / SCORM (nested iframes)
The visible lesson UI is often in a third-level iframe. Ifbrowser_frame_probeoniframe#pplayer_iframe >> iframe#modulePlayerIframeshowsclickables: 0, runbrowser_frame_inventoryon that chain; it will list child iframes (e.g.iframe#content-frame). Extend the chain to... >> iframe#content-frameand usebrowser_list_clickablesandbrowser_click_locator(e.g.role: "button",name: "Next") there. One-line takeaway: when the frame has no DOM content, use frame_inventory to find the real content iframe, then add it to the chain.Canvas or custom-rendered UI
If frame_inventory shows a large canvas and no useful iframe, or locators don't match: usebrowser_click_at_rel_debugto see where (rx, ry) lands, thenbrowser_click_at_relwith adjusted (rx, ry), orbrowser_frame_bbox+browser_click_atwith computed (x, y).Quizzes / multiple identical buttons
When several "SUBMIT" or "Next" buttons exist and only one is enabled, usebrowser_click_locatorwithenabledOnly: true(and samerole/name) so the first enabled match is clicked. Or usebrowser_list_clickableswithrole: "button", name: "SUBMIT"(and optionallyenabledOnly: true) to see indices, then click withnth. UsescopeCss(e.g..quiz-card) to restrict to the current question card and avoid matching the sidebar.Debugging "click does nothing"
Check: (1) Correct frame? →browser_frame_probeandbrowser_frame_inventory. (2) Right element? →browser_list_clickablesin that frame;browser_hit_test_relto see what's under (rx, ry). (3) Right coordinates? →browser_click_at_rel_debug. (4) Multiple matches? → usenthorenabledOnly.

Cross-origin / SCORM (AX tree empty): The server also uses a 3-tier snapshot for frames:
Tier A — CDP
Accessibility.getFullAXTree(refs withbackendDOMNodeId; click via box model).Tier B — If AX is empty, CDP
DOMSnapshot.captureSnapshot(refs with viewport coordinates; click viaInput.dispatchMouseEvent).Tier C — Use
browser_screenshotwithframeSelector, thenbrowser_click_atwith the sameframeSelectorand(x, y)to click by coordinates (e.g. canvas or when both AX and DOM snapshot fail).
